A Brief History of Sinocare Inc.

Founded in 2002, Sinocare Inc. is a prominent player in the medical device industry, specifically focusing on blood glucose monitoring products. The company is based in Changsha, Hunan Province, China, and has rapidly expanded both its product line and market presence since inception.

By 2011, Sinocare was listed on the Shenzhen Stock Exchange, marking a significant milestone in its corporate journey. The IPO raised approximately 1.6 billion CNY (about 250 million USD), which was utilized to enhance research and development and expand production capacity.

In 2015, the company reported revenues of 1.1 billion CNY,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 15%. The increase was attributed to heightened domestic demand for diabetes management products as well as a burgeoning international market. Sinocare’s commitment to innovation was also showcased during this period, with the launch of its flagship product, the Sinocare Blood Glucose Meter, which gained considerable traction with healthcare providers.

By 2018, Sinocare had solidified its market position as a leading provider in China, boasting over 40% market share in the blood glucose testing segment. The company reported a net profit of 320 million CNY in 2018, with a gross margin of 40%, underscoring its operational efficiency.

In 2020, amidst the challenges posed by the COVID-19 pandemic, Sinocare pivoted to expand its product line, introducing new devices for both screening and monitoring. The company saw a revenue increase to 1.65 billion CNY, a growth of 50% compared to the previous year. The net profit rose to 500 million CNY, highlighting resilience in a turbulent market.

Sinocare has also made substantial investments in research and development, exceeding 200 million CNY in 2021 alone, with a focus on next-generation diabetes care solutions. The company’s R&D efforts have resulted in over 129 patents in biomedical technology, reinforcing its position as an innovator in the field.

As of 2022, Sinocare reported total assets of approximately 3 billion CNY, with a current ratio of 2.5, indicating strong liquidity. Its market capitalization reached around 20 billion CNY ($3 billion), driven by sustained demand both domestically and internationally.

How Sinocare Inc. Works

Sinocare Inc. is a prominent player in the medical technology industry, specializing in diabetes management solutions and point-of-care testing. The company's core business revolves around the research, development, manufacturing, and marketing of a variety of healthcare products, primarily focusing on glucose monitoring systems and related devices.

The company's revenue model is primarily based on the sale of medical devices, consumables, and services related to diabetes management. For the fiscal year 2022, Sinocare reported a revenue of RMB 1.85 billion, reflecting a year-over-year increase of approximately 15%.

Sinocare operates through several segments:

  • Diabetes Monitoring Devices
  • Blood Glucose Test Strips
  • Other Medical Devices

Here’s a breakdown of the revenue generated from each segment for FY2022:

Segment Revenue (RMB) Percentage of Total Revenue
Diabetes Monitoring Devices 1,200,000,000 64.86%
Blood Glucose Test Strips 550,000,000 29.73%
Other Medical Devices 100,000,000 5.41%

Sinocare's production facilities are located in China, which allows for significant cost advantages. The company heavily invests in research and development to maintain its competitive edge. In 2022, R&D expenses accounted for 8% of total revenue, amounting to RMB 148 million.

In addition to its strong domestic presence, Sinocare has expanded its market internationally, establishing distribution agreements across various regions including Europe, Asia-Pacific, and North America. The company's products are compliant with both local and international regulatory standards, ensuring quality and safety.

How Sinocare Inc. Makes Money

Sinocare Inc. primarily generates revenue through the production and sale of diabetes management products, including blood glucose monitoring systems. The company's focus on diagnostic medical devices and services positions it as a key player in the healthcare industry, especially in diabetes care.

In 2022, Sinocare reported total revenue of approximately ¥2.47 billion, a significant increase of 25.6% compared to ¥1.96 billion in 2021. This growth is attributed to rising demand for diabetes management solutions amid increasing diabetes prevalence.

The company’s product portfolio includes:

  • Blood glucose meters
  • Test strips
  • HbA1c testing systems
  • Diabetes management software
  • Other medical devices

In terms of market presence, Sinocare holds a substantial share in the Chinese diabetes care market, with estimates suggesting around 30% in 2023. This dominance enables the company to leverage economies of scale, thus reducing production costs and enhancing margins.

The following table summarizes Sinocare Inc.'s revenue breakdown by product segment for the fiscal year 2022:

Product Segment Revenue (¥ million) Percentage of Total Revenue (%)
Blood Glucose Meters 1,400 56.5
Test Strips 800 32.4
HbA1c Testing Systems 150 6.1
Diabetes Management Software 90 3.6
Other Medical Devices 30 1.2

The increase in revenue can also be linked to Sinocare's strategic initiatives, including expanding its distribution channels and enhancing product offerings through research and development. In 2023, the company invested approximately ¥200 million in R&D, which accounted for about 8.1% of its total revenue.

Additionally, Sinocare capitalizes on international markets. In 2022, its export revenue reached ¥400 million, showcasing a growth of 40% compared to the previous year. The company’s focus on markets outside China reflects its ambition to build a global presence in diabetes management.

Sinocare's operational efficiency is evident in its gross margin, which stood at 50% in 2022, a slight improvement from 48% in 2021. This margin is driven by cost management strategies and optimizing supply chains.
